Welcome to the Glimmerline release team. Our websocket layer supports permessage-deflate, but we disable it on the telemetry channel: CPU cost on the edge nodes outweighs the bandwidth savings for small frames. For the bulk sync channel, compression stays on. If you need to toggle this in a release, use the staging vault first. The vault unlocks with the recovery passphrase below.

recovery phrase for tafop-fawep: zorwyn-ulaox

Subject: Validator plugin handoff

Hey — quick note before you start. The plugin system for data validators in Cobbleworks is changing hands this week, so the person you'll ping about the registration API and the sandbox quirks is new too. Docs are in the validators wiki; the test harness is a bit flaky, fair warning. Your go-to contact from Monday is listed below.

signatory, yahog-badug: Quenix Ulaael

Heads up, reviewer: this covers the CrashFunnel intake for the Plimber mobile app. Crash reports land in the ingest queue, get symbolicated by the Dewton worker pool, then written to the reports store. If the worker pool backs up, check the retry topic first — nine times out of ten it's a malformed dSYM upload from the beta channel. Restarting workers is safe; they're idempotent. To verify writes are landing, connect to the reports database with the connection string below.

primary connection of baweg-kagug = mysql://fenys_svc:CnALw69@db-056e.norvanet.test:5432/rusvan